Important Meals to Try
Middle Eastern food is a treasure of crucial recipes that display its rich flavors and diverse ingredients. You can't fail starting with hummus, a velvety blend of chickpeas, tahini, and lemon juice, ideal for dipping pita bread. Next, try falafel-- crispy, deep-fried balls made from ground chickpeas, typically served in wraps or salads.
Don't lose out on shawarma, where marinated meat is slow-cooked and slashed off, usually served in a pita with fresh veggies and sauces. If you're craving something passionate, delight in a plate of kebabs, whether they're smoked meat skewers or succulent kofta.
For a comforting recipe, go with tabbouleh, a renewing salad made from bulgur, parsley, and tomatoes. Complete off your meal with baklava, a wonderful pastry layered with nuts and honey. Each bite brings you closer to the heart of Middle Eastern culinary practice.

Halal Dietary Standards
When it comes to dietary options, sticking to halal standards is vital for numerous Muslims, as these guidelines dictate what is allowable to consume. Halal foods must come from sources that are thought about clean and healthy and balanced. You'll desire to prevent pork and its byproducts, along with alcohol, which are purely restricted.
Meat has to originate from pets that are butchered in a specific manner, called zabiha, guaranteeing that the animal is treated humanely and that the blood is fully drained pipes. In addition, cross-contamination with non-halal things need to be stayed clear of, so examining tags and validating different food preparation utensils is vital.
Dairy products must also be halal-certified, as some might have pet rennet. Constantly seek trusted sources or certifications to validate your food straightens with halal requirements. Complying with these guidelines helps you keep your belief while taking pleasure in delicious meals.

Dining Rules in Middle Eastern Society
Recognizing eating rules in Middle Eastern society is necessary for any person aiming to appreciate a dish in this vivid area. When welcomed to somebody's home, it's courteous to bring a little gift, like sweets or fruit. Always welcome your host comfortably and share thankfulness for the dish.
During the meal, you'll often find on your own seated on paddings or low chairs, so get comfortable. It's normal to eat with your right-hand man, as the left hand is taken into consideration dirty. If you're sharing meals, use communal tools or your appropriate hand to offer yourself.
Do not be stunned if your host urges you eat more; this reveals friendliness. Feel free to decrease nicely if you're full, yet a little taste is always valued. If you delight in the dish, be sure to compliment your host-- it's an indicator you treasured the experience and the food.
